11、高效安全定点计算的新方法

高效安全定点计算的新方法

1. 定点计算方案概述

在定点计算中,计算复杂度与域 (m) 相关,具体计算需要 (O(|input| \log(|input|))) 次乘法,且在 (O(\log(|input|))) 轮内完成。由于输入是定点数,每次乘法后都需要进行截断操作。该方案的一个显著特点是不需要乘法三元组,而 Catrina 和 Saxena 的方案则需要。

从性能上看,在快速傅里叶变换(FFT)场景下,此方案比 Catrina 和 Saxena 的方案明显更快。这一方面是由于“微基准测试”部分的相关原因和发现,另一方面是因为该方案在多方计算(MPC)中不需要对两个秘密数进行乘法运算。

2. 与相关技术的对比

存在一些比 Catrina 和 Saxena [17] 更高效的概率截断方案,但这些方案需要访问功能 (FABB(n, 2))。在大域中模拟模 2 运算时,加法(异或)需要进行乘法运算,随机比特采样也是如此。通常,模 2 运算的方案比大模 (p) 运算的方案效率更高。

  • ABY 协议 :这是一个半诚实安全的两方协议,当使用混淆电路进行比特计算时,允许在比特和大域上进行混合计算。
  • Rotaru 和 Wood 的协议 :他们展示了一种在模大 (p) 的 MPC 方案中,借助混淆电路进行比特生成和计算的高效协议。该协议适用于任意数量的参与方,能在不诚实多数的情况下抵御恶意对手。他们提出了 daBits 的概念,即一对 (([b]_2, [b]_p)),其中 (p) 很大。
  • Escu
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值